Non mi sono spiegato.Originariamente inviato da Marigno
Quella IF serve (servirebbe) a controllare se l'asterisco sta per toccare i bordi della mappa.
movimentoPersonaggio() l'ho richiamata nella stessa funzione per un semplice motivo: ripetere tutto.
Quella if NON e' corretta.
Se ci sono piu' termini da confrontare, non si scrivono in quel modo, ma si ripetono
if(a=='*' || b=='*' || c=='*')
ok?
E poi la funzione richiamata all'interno di se' stessa NON e' il modo corretto per ripeterla ...

Rispondi quotando